Yummy & healthy pancakes

As a family we are trying to minimize our exposure to processed food and HCFS. About the only time we have HFCS is when we are sick or have a headache and will drink pop. I thought I'd share a favorite recipe for homemade and healthy pancakes. Yes, you heard that right, healthy pancakes!

We are big fans of Paul's Grains, a company in Iowa that grows awesome tasting organic grains. Here is my take on their recipe for pancakes:

Mix together:
1 egg, 1/4 oil, 2 1/2 cups milk, 2-4 tbsp. honey or brown sugar (optional), 1 tsp salt, 4 tsp baking powder, 2 tbsp vanilla extract, 1 tsp orange extract, 1 tsp spices (nutmeg, cinnamon, cloves, your choice), 2 1/2 Paul's 7-Grain Flour.

Stir & cook over a hot griddle. Serve with fresh fruit. No syrup needed. Its very filling & tasty. The best part of it, is that I don't crash soon after eating them, like I do with store bought pancake mix.
